HONG KONG, July 1 (Xinhuanet) -- Hong Kong Special Administrative Region (SAR)
Chief Executive Tung Chee Hwa pledged to speed up economic recovery and early
realization of economic restructuring.
Making remarks at a reception for marking the 6th anniversary of Hong
Kong's return to the motherland, Tung said implementing "one country, two
systems" and sustaining the social and economic growth of Hong Kong is a solemn
pledge of his administration to the 6.8 million Hong Kong people.
He said, based on global economic trends and the experience over the past
six years, Hong Kong's positioning, direction and goal in economic restructuring
are clear: a highly developed knowledge-based society with the Chinese mainland
as its hinterland and a global outlook.
Tung said that Hong Kong is now taking all necessary steps to reinforce and
upgrade its position as a leading international financial and logistics center,
a preferred tourist destination and a trade-related services hub in the Asia
Pacific region, adding this is Hong Kong's medium-to-long term goal.
He said to achieve it, Hong Kong must further enhance local value-added
services; develop innovation, brands and high-tech manufacturing industries to
best shape the future of Hong Kong.
Tung said the Mainland/Hong Kong Closer Economic Partnership Arrangement
signed on June 29 offers Hong Kong a solid platform from which to launch itself
in this direction.
He added that Hong Kong will vigorously foster closer economic ties with
the mainland, in particular the Pearl River Delta region,and strengthen HK's
already excellent global business network.
